Hibernate无法多对一地找到合适的构造函数

时间:2018-10-11 16:31:47

标签: java spring hibernate hql

大家好,我尝试使用以下代码在HQL查询中创建新对象。

已编辑:

For %%F In ("C:\test1*") Do If Not Exist "C:\test2\%%~nxF" Copy "%%F" "C:\test2\%%~nxF"

但是我有错误:

  

无法在类上找到合适的构造函数...

当我检查构造函数时,小猫的属性是Set,但在错误中,构造函数只需要一个小猫。

如何将查询与参数中的列表一起使用?

谢谢

1 个答案:

答案 0 :(得分:0)

如果您有明确的关系声明,则无需进行联接。 试试这个:

"select new Family(mother, mother.mate, mother.kittens) from DomesticCat as mother"

提出问题时,请尝试过一次,发布声明类,以得到用户的深刻帮助。

致谢。